    Impact was founded in 2004 by Kunal Gupta, who was a first-year software engineering student at the University of Waterloo. [3] Gupta, along with his classmate Gaurav Jain and three others, envisioned a non-profit, student-run organization promoting entrepreneurship among Canadian youth in order to advocate entrepreneurship among high school, university, and college students.
